How do you change the color of a layer in AutoCAD Mac?

How do I change the color of a layer in AutoCAD?

Click Home tab Layers Panel Layer Properties . In the Layer Properties Manager, under the Color column, click the color that you want to change. In the Select Color dialog box, choose the color that you want to use as the default for objects on that layer.

How do I change the layer of a line in AutoCAD Mac?

Right-click in the drawing area, and choose Properties from the shortcut menu. In the Properties palette, click Layer, and then the down arrow. From the drop-down list, choose the layer that you want to assign to the objects. Press Esc to remove the selection.

How do I change the background color in AutoCAD 2020 Mac?

In the Application menu, click Preferences. In the Application Preferences dialog box, left column, click Look & Feel. Under Interface Theme, click in the Model box, and then click a color, or click Select Color. The default dark gray background color has an RGB value of 33,40,48.

How do I customize AutoCAD on Mac?

Right-click any empty area of the toolbar and select Customize Toolbar. Drag any of the provided sets of tools onto the toolbar.

How do I create a new layer in AutoCAD 2021 Mac?

Create a Layer

  1. In the Layers palette, click New Layer. …
  2. Enter a new layer name by typing over the highlighted layer name. …
  3. For complex drawings with many layers, enter descriptive text in the Description field on the Properties Inspector.

How do I create a new layer in AutoCAD 2019 Mac?

To add a layer, in the Layer palette, click New Layer. Click the color swatch to set the color of the layer. To set the line type, click the line type icon, and choose Manage. In the Select Line Type dialog box, click Load, and then select line types in the Select Line Types dialog box.

How do you make a non plot layer in AutoCAD Mac?

Note: In AutoCAD for Mac, the Plot column in the layers’ palette is hidden by default. To turn it on, right-click and column heading and choose Plot. Move objects off the Defpoints layer. If there is a Defpoints layer in the drawing, any objects on that layer will not be plotted.

How do I change the background color in Autocad 2021?

To Change the Background and Other Color Settings

  1. Click Application button > Options.
  2. In the Options dialog box, Display tab, click Colors.
  3. In the Drawing Window Colors dialog box, select the context and the interface element that you want to change.
  4. On the Color list, select the color that you want to use.

How do you fill a box with color in Autocad?

To Hatch or Fill Objects or Areas

  1. Click Home tab Draw panel Hatch. …
  2. On the Properties panel Hatch Type list, select the type of hatch you want to use.
  3. On the Pattern panel, click a hatch pattern or fill.
  4. On the Boundaries panel, specify the how the pattern boundary is selected: …
  5. Click an area or object to be hatched.

Is AutoCAD different on Mac?

The interfaces in AutoCAD for Windows and Mac were built on their respective operating system’s platform framework and will appear different. AutoCAD for Windows has the ribbon, while AutoCAD products for the Mac OS have menus and tool sets.

How do I change AutoCAD to classic view on Mac?

Creating Classic View in AutoCAD 2020

  1. Once AutoCAD is open, type “-TOOLBAR” in the command bar.
  2. Then type “STANDARD” and hit Enter on the keyboard, (if you have any custom toolbars created by your company or a 3rd party, you can load these in here at this time).
  3. Type “Show” and hit Enter on the keyboard again.
